One common thread emerging from these discussions is the concept of bankroll management. This isnt some abstract theory; its the practical application of setting aside a specific amount of money for gambling and then determining how much to wager per spin. Experienced players often advocate for a conservative approach, especially when starting out. For instance, a player might decide to allocate 1% to 5% of their total bankroll to a single betting session. This means if you have $1000 to play with, your session budget might be between $10 and $50.
Within that session budget, the bet size per spin becomes paramount. Many seasoned players advise against betting too high relative to the total bankroll, as a few unlucky spins can quickly deplete your funds. Instead, they often recommend betting a smaller percentage of the session budget per spin, perhaps 0.5% to 2%. This allows for a longer playing time and more opportunities to hit bonus rounds or larger wins. A common strategy shared is to adjust bet sizes based on the machines volatility. For high-volatility slots, where wins are less frequent but potentially larger, a smaller bet size is often recommended to endure the dry spells. Conversely, for low-volatility slots, where wins are more frequent but smaller, one might consider slightly larger bets to capitalize on the steady stream of payouts.
